Meissen, Germany
A Meissen black 'Ming Dragon' lamp, late 19th/early 20th century
of bottle form raised on a spreading indented foot with gilt line decoration, underglaze-blue cross swords, impressed numerals 61, painted numerals 78 and 4, incised L 222, fitted for electricity, 49cm including fitting
